Commanders Considered Hiring Belichick Before Choosing Quinn

In a surprising turn of events, the Washington Commanders reportedly considered hiring Bill Belichick as their head coach before ultimately deciding on Dan Quinn. The Commanders’ decision marks the beginning of a new era for the franchise, but it seems they had some interest in the legendary Belichick before making their final choice.

According to sources, there were decision-makers within the Commanders organization who wanted to bring Belichick on board. Dianna Russini of The Athletic revealed that the franchise had discreet conversations with the future Hall of Fame head coach, despite earlier reports suggesting they had no interest in him.

“During the hiring process in Washington, Bill Belichick was considered for the job, per sources. The Commanders spoke with him, and he had support from some decision-makers. In the end, Dan Quinn is their choice.”

With the hiring of Dan Quinn, all head coaching vacancies across the league have now been filled. This marks the first time since 2000 that we won’t see Belichick on the sideline as a head coach. It’s worth noting that the Commanders and the Atlanta Falcons were the only known teams to express interest in him, but both franchises ultimately went in a different direction.

Now, Belichick’s future in the NFL is uncertain. He will turn 72 in April, and if he were to be hired for a job in the 2025 season, he would be 73 years old. While there may be more interest in him next year, the recent struggles of the New England Patriots could have played a significant role in his lack of employment. Additionally, many teams prefer to have separate individuals serve as coach and general manager, which may have influenced the Commanders and Falcons in their decision-making process.

On the other hand, the Washington Commanders have found their new head coach in Dan Quinn. Although some sports fans may view him as a dull choice, Quinn is highly respected in the NFL. As the defensive coordinator for the Dallas Cowboys, he played a pivotal role in establishing one of the league’s top defenses. The Commanders are hopeful that Quinn will bring the same level of success to their team.

In conclusion, the Commanders entertained the idea of hiring Bill Belichick but ultimately opted for Dan Quinn as their new head coach. Belichick’s future in the NFL remains uncertain, while Quinn takes on the challenge of leading the Commanders into a new era. Only time will tell if these decisions prove to be the right ones.
